About This Book
Darcey Bussell was not just any dancer—she became a star with moves so graceful they seemed to float on air. Watch how young dancers at the Royal Ballet School practice the very poses that launched her career. These steps aren’t just about dancing—they’re about dreams taking flight.
Quick Assessment
Young Dancer introduces early readers to the world of ballet through the eyes of students at the Royal Ballet School, showcasing poses and movements inspired by Darcey Bussell’s career. This fiction book is suitable for children ages 5 to 8 and encourages interest in dance and physical expression without any challenging content.
